Ema Tanigaki wins Award in International Contest for her Folded Copper Sculpture

“Movement 24” a sculpture by Ema Tanigaki wins Honorable Mention in the Lewton Brain International Foldform Competition. For each of her 3 submissions to since 2018 to the Foldform Competition, Ema has been awarded recognition. Please see the winners Gallery by clicking on the award image. Museum Opening

Event Announcement: Museum Exhibition with John Healey’s Optical Glass Sculpture

Burchfield Penney Art Center –  Buffalo New York.
Opening: May 12, 2023

Optical Glass Sculpture - title Revolutions Rise by John Healey
Optical Glass Sculpture – title Revolutions Rise by John Healey – Burchfield Penney Art Center Collection – Stanford Lipsey Collection

Museum Exhibition Opening:  John Healey’s work, “Revolutions Rise” year created 1999, will be exhibited as part of the Exhibition of Stanford Lipsey’s Glass Collection at the Burchfield Penney Art Center from May 12 to December 31, 2023.  We will unfortunately not be able to attend the opening due to our current project, but hope to be able to see the collection while still on exhibit.

Ema Tanigaki’s work published in Museum Collection Book

Book Cover - "Common Ground - Albuquerque Museum Art Collection"
Book Cover – “Common Ground – Albuquerque Museum Art Collection”

Announcement! Museum Collection Catalog Publication: 

Ema Tanigaki’s work, “golden eagle necklace” year created 2003 is included in the publication “Common Ground” of selected works from the Albuquerque Museum’s permanent Collection. Ema Tanigaki Awarded Third Place in International Foldforming Contest

The folded aluminum perforated sculpture by Ema Tanigaki titled: “One View of Mt Fuji and Great Wave” has won third place in the Lewton-Brain Foldform Competition. Please follow this link to Foldforming.org for more information on the contest and to see the other winners. We are proud to be included with these other beautiful works. The quality of the winning entries seems very high to us this year. Maybe it is the three years that everyone has had since the last competition in 2018, where Ema received the honor of Juror’s Choice.

New Fine Wire Jewelry By Ema Tanigaki

We are excited to announce that we have discovered a new resource for ultra fine gold plated stainless steel wire. This wire is 0.0005 inches thicker than the previous wire we had custom drawn to our specifications. The new work will be lean more towards sculptural designs than in the past, however some will still be functional jewelry.

Introducing “Protea”

Dimensions: approximately 2 x 2 x 1.375 inches

Media: hand crochet gold plated stainless steel wire with glass and rose quartz spheres.

Shown on removable 14K solid gold broach pin.  Pin attachment is not included in the price.

Suggested gallery retail price $990

Please note that with the material cost increase for all metals future prices may increase significantly.

Note: this design can be converted from a sculptural object to a broach, necklace or bolo using gold filled wire custom attachments.

Albuquerque Public Arts purchases photography by John Healey

We are pleased to announce that the City of Albuquerque Urban Art has purchased “Fire Fox” by John Healey.

Year created 2020 Dimensions: 36 x 36 x 2 inches

Abstract photograph of glass printed on fine art canvas and mounted on our custom angled aluminum composite frame.

Museum quality fine art pigment printing by Healey Studio on Hahnemuhle Cezanne fine art canvas. Angled frame designed and mounted by Healey Studio.
